Joe Byrne, SDLP MLA, has
reported that the recent cuts by the Western Health Trust affecting the Tyrone
County Hospital and the Tyrone and Fermanagh Hospital are cavalier and uncaring
to both patients and staff:
“The Western Health Trust
appears to be making haphazard decisions in relation to the budget. These
decisions are resulting in cuts to front line services and to many nursing and
medical staff.
“The most recent
announcement regarding a rearrangement of dementia care facilities and the
closing of the inpatient challenging behaviour unit is extremely worrying. It
is disturbing for specialist staff as well as being totally against the interest
of the patients affected.’
“The uncoordinated approach
and lack of proper consultation is adding to the anxiety of all concerned. No
quality impact assessment is being carried out prior to these decisions.
“I have met today (18th
November) at Stormont with other West Tyrone MLA’s and will be working jointly
with them on these issues that affect the Omagh community in particular.”
